Output ea877829d3a28289c106d6fd5e08226415107d2b1b13c3ec740c4d73abe156aa:1

value
7906260
script pubkey
OP_0 OP_PUSHBYTES_20 905f5af75a05b553c7bed53193e5728619755084
address
ltc1qjp044a66qk6483a765ce8etjscvh25yyn934cl
transaction
ea877829d3a28289c106d6fd5e08226415107d2b1b13c3ec740c4d73abe156aa
spent
true